Conjugate ajustar in Spanish

to adjust, to fit, to tighten

ajustar is a regular -ar verb ranked #2089 among the most common Spanish verbs. For example: "Ajusta el volumen del televisor." (Adjust the television volume.). Use the tables below for full conjugation across all 7 tenses.
